Ajman Municipality Launches "Zero-Carbon Schools"

The Department of Municipality and Planning in Ajman announced the "Zero-Carbon Schools" initiative, launched by His Highness Sheikh Ammar bin Humaid Al Nuaimi, Crown Prince of Ajman and Chairman of the Executive Council, at the 7th Ajman International Environmental Conference. This initiative aligns with efforts to achieve sustainability principles, attain carbon neutrality, and support the UAE's goal of reaching net-zero carbon emissions by 2050.

Engineer Khaled Maeen Al Hosani, Executive Director of the Public Health and Environment Sector at the municipality, emphasized that promoting a positive culture among the younger generation is one of the department’s key goals in this vital sector. He stated that the initiative aims to achieve ambitious targets by focusing on schools to reduce their carbon footprint and achieve carbon neutrality. This effort supports emission reduction, improves the school environment, and minimizes its impact on the surroundings.

He stated that the role of schools in leading environmental sustainability comes through implementing necessary measures, including installing solar energy systems to generate electricity, improving cooling, ventilation, and air conditioning systems to reduce energy consumption, and promoting the sustainable use of resources and waste management at the source.
